Bicycle Accidents
Of the 1,000 plus bicycle accidents that happen every year in Wisconsin, almost all result in injury to the cyclist, many of which are severe. Drivers of cars and trucks may not see the cyclist and either hit them or run them off the roadway, causing them to hit objects such as a bridge railing, roadway barrier, traffic sign, pole or trees. We know that many drivers today are distracted from watching the road while they talk on cell phones, text message, read e-mails, apply makeup, drink coffee or eat meals while driving. These drivers fail to exercise the degree of care needed to avoid a serious accident. Bicyclists who have been injured in an accident are entitled to be compensated for their injuries including payment for medical expenses, lost income, pain and suffering, and permanent injuries. A negligent driver can be held responsible for injuries even if they did not make direct contact with you or your bicycle. In the event of a bicycle accident resulting from a negligent driver it will be essential to gather as much information as possible at the scene of the accident.
